Transaction 8a6c93735c40362136ac664a7997c8d384f6b17d476fa64f5ffb0ae279b10cf6
1 Input
1 Output
-
8a6c93735c40362136ac664a7997c8d384f6b17d476fa64f5ffb0ae279b10cf6:0
- value
- 138268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abdfb934f099779de4ca89873bb6c5330c594e89 OP_EQUAL
- address
- 3HMoUvdp2xyUaPDR82vztjicu3ZCpYkngn